SoftBank Expands Syndicate for $40 Billion OpenAI Stake Loan

SoftBank has reportedly broadened its $40 billion loan syndicate to acquire a stake in OpenAI, adding 21 new global banks to the financing group. This expansion aims to secure the necessary funds for the significant investment in the artificial intelligence company.

US Calls on Allies to 'Step Up' in Strait of Hormuz Amid Trump's Anger

President Donald Trump has openly expressed anger at allies for not assisting in the Strait of Hormuz, threatening to withdraw support. Following this, the US Defense Secretary has called on allies to 'step up' their involvement in the region, echoing Trump's earlier comments for nations to 'go get your own oil'.

Iran Submits Revised Peace Proposal to US via Pakistan

Iran has delivered a revised peace proposal to the United States through Pakistan, aiming to resolve regional tensions. The move comes as negotiations continue, with some reports suggesting a potential suspension of US oil sanctions.
